Freya
I’ll do anything to escape the controlling monster who’s
tormented me for years, even if it means putting my life at the mercy of
a criminal. When Kane Daniels breaks into my gilded cage, he doesn’t
realize his loot will include more than gold and diamonds—it’ll include
me.
Bearded, built, and covered in tats, Kane looks like a sexy
Viking warrior wrapped in biker gear, embodying every filthy fantasy I
never knew I had. It’s been a long time since I could choose anything
for myself, and I’m choosing him.
But the devil I fled has
dangerous men hunting me, and they won’t hesitate to eliminate anyone
who stands in their way. I’m tougher than I look and have faced
unimaginable suffering many times in my life, but losing Kane could be
the first thing to break me.
Kane
After getting out of Team Zulu, my life is exactly the way I
want it. No commitments. No responsibilities. No killing. And then a
brazen blonde forces her way into my world, turning it upside down.
Freya
Palmer is exactly the kind of trouble I should avoid, but when I learn
of the nightmare she’s endured, my protective instincts kick in, and the
black ops skills I never wanted to use again suddenly seem mighty
useful. Because the man who hurt her badly wants her back, and I’m going
to be the one to stop him.
Our arrangement is temporary. She’s
living with me until she’s safe, but what if my heart wants something
more permanent? How can I ask Freya to stay with me when all she dreams
of is being free?
